Fallout 4 mini 143/1/2023 I experimented fully with Fat Man MIRV, and the damage was far superior to normal Fat Man. First projectile flies first and it drops down the second projectiles(real damage it causes) vertically, scatter around the target and BOOM, first projectile just disappears afterwards. Way i see it, MIRV projectile is somewhat unique to normal mini nuke. Same would probably go to Creation Kit for Fallout 4, cause it is based on the same ol' Gamebryo(TES 3,4 and Fallout 3 Engine). That is, if some bullet has some special effect(like a magic effect in Elder Scrolls Series), it doesn't add up to the total damage of the certain weapon that uses said ammunition you can see in the inventory, it only adds the damage of the bullet itself, as all the ammunition have certain amount of damage.Īt least, that how FALLOUT 3 bullet damage was calculated. The low damage of the MIRV modification is due to how the game calculates the damage based on the bullet itself.
